Summary
A use-after-free vulnerability was found in the Linux kernel's rpl_do_srh_inline() function in the RPL module. The function fetches an IPv6 header pointer and accesses it after calling skb_cow_head(), which can lead to accessing freed memory. The fix changes the pointer to a local struct.
Risk Assessment
An attacker could remotely trigger a system panic or potentially gain unauthorized access to kernel memory, leading to privilege escalation or data leakage.

Original NVD description (English source)
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: rpl: Fix use-after-free in rpl_do_srh_inline(). Running lwt_dst_cache_ref_loop.sh in selftest with KASAN triggers the splat below [0]. rpl_do_srh_inline() fetches ipv6_hdr(skb) and accesses it after skb_cow_head(), which is illegal as the header could be freed then. Let's fix it by making oldhdr to a local struct instead of a pointer. [0]: [root@fedora net]# ./lwt_dst_cache_ref_loop.sh ...
